[Fixed]Algodoo 1.7.1 memory leak
Edit: by tatt61880
Fixed at v1.7.5!
This bug was seen with v1.7.1 - v1.7.4. (No problem with v1.7.0).
-Tatt
----
Seems like I've find easy way to spot memory leak in 1.7.1
Run sim and wait ~ 40 sec (on my pc) for "out of memory" error.
You can also monitor memory usage in task manager.
[scene]42650[/scene]
Please reply if you replicate that. Thanks.

Re: Algodoo 1.7.1 memory leak
Thats an old problem, but it has gotten very visible in 1.7.1.
There is a memory leak somewhere when you kill objects and it can be seen in the task manager(windows).
it gets to almost 2 gigs of ram usage before it dies.
